We are seeking a dedicated and enthusiastic Teaching Assistant to join our team in Peterborough. The successful candidate will support the class teacher in delivering high-quality education to students, ensuring a positive learning environment and addressing the individual needs of pupils. This role offers an excellent opportunity for someone passionate about education to contribute to the development and success of young learners. The ideal candidate should have experience working with pupils between the ages of 4-11 or has a desire to work with children between these ages.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ide support to the class teacher in lesson preparation and delivery.
  • Assist with classroom management and maintain a positive, inclusive learning environment.
  • Support students on a one-to-one basis or in small groups, particularly those with additional learning needs.
  • Help with administrative tasks such as marking and maintaining student records.
  • Supervise students during break times, field trips, and other school activities.
  • Promote positive behaviour and social interaction among students.
  • Provide feedback to the teacher on student progress and any areas of concern.
  • Support with the use of educational technology and resources in the classroom.


What We Offer:

  • A supportive and inclusive working environment.
  • Opportunities for professional development and training.
  • A chance to make a real difference in the lives of young learners.
  • Competitive salary based on qualifications and experience


Qualifications & Skills:

  • A minimum of GCSEs (or equivalent) in English and Maths.
  • Level 2 or 3 Teaching Assistant qualification is desirable.
  • Experience working with children in an educational setting between the ages of 4-11, ideally as a Teaching Assistant.
  • Understanding of child development and learning processes.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to manage behaviour effectively and build positive relationships with students.
  • Patience, empathy, and a passion for working with children.
  • Strong organisational skills and attention to detail.
  • A commitment to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children.


Desirable:

  • Familiarity with the National Curriculum.
  • Experience using educational technology or software.
